Hi im currently getting a slow speed test losing 40% of my connection and it looks like im getting high cpu.

Hardware acceleration is enabled and i am connected via ethernet hope you can help.

PS its a PPPoe connection.

PID PPID USER STAT VSZ %MEM %CPU COMMAND
3 2 admin RWN 0 0% 38% [ksoftirqd/0]
2857 1 admin S 1204 1% 27% /usr/sbin/acsd
3091 1 admin S 1548 1% 10% udhcpc -i eth0 -p /var/run/udhcpc0.pid

Asus N66U v3.0.0.4.374_720-gc39b848
